Model:DS3800HCMC1A1B

Brand:GE FANUC

Type:Industrial Control Module

Application Area:Process Control Systems

Operating Temperature:-40°C to 70°C

Power Supply Voltage:12V DC

Data Transmission Speed:Up to 1 Mbps

Communication Protocol:RS-485

Dimensions (WxHxD):100mm x 95mm x 50mm

Weight:0.25kg

Number of Inputs/Outputs:8/8

Connection Ports:DB-9 Connector
